Many already know this but some don't so here it goes:
You already made a preety spread-sheet or used one of the nice tools around and got your monthly POS fuel shopping list, good. Now you go to the market and found that the items you need are scattered accross the region. OMG! so many trips! what can I do?
Start buying the items and for every purchase you gonna 'right click' and choose "add waypoint". Not "set destination", no no no... "add waypoint". When you finish purchasing, go the map, then go to autopilot and there click on a nice button that says "optimize". The ultra-long list of systems will shrink considerably. Now get your hauler out, with cargo-expanders and giant secure cans. Travel with your assets window open for assets in solar system and start jumping. Check your assets after each jump, if you see some fuel items, pick them up and continue your route. |

This is a great tip but a word of warning don't make the number of way points too long since it will take a while to optimize. I would say stick with 5 way points maximum to start with.

Yup, it's not only for fuel. I found it very usefull for other things like re-suplying tritanium stock-piles.
Also, when I'm in this byung spree's, I buy with the map opened. One of the views show the sec status of the systems in your route, instead of just the colored dots. That way you will be aware of where the low sec part of the run is so you don't autopilot-afk that part. |
